Skid Steer Property Clearing : Efficiency & Tips

Utilizing a skid steer for property clearing can drastically improve speed and reduce labor compared to traditional methods. Correct strategy is crucial; begin by identifying and marking impediments like stumps, rocks, and brush. Consider the terrain's incline and soil type to select the appropriate attachment – a root rake, grapple, or brush cutter can be invaluable. Consistently inspect the loader for damage and ensure proper operation by following manufacturer recommendations. Finally , remember to prioritize safety and local laws throughout the process to avoid legal issues and ensure a successful project .

Mini Excavator Site Clearing: Whenever to Choose This

Terrain removal can be a major undertaking, and opting the best equipment is vital. A compact digger frequently demonstrates to be an superb option when handling with jobs that require precision and entry in restricted areas. Consider a compact machine if you're encountering situations like clearing brush and limited trees, grading sloping terrain, or digging foundations in locations where a substantial device simply wouldn't function.

  • They're particularly fitting for private projects and fragile settings.
  • Furthermore, their smaller size usually means lower hauling costs.
